What part of speech is the word intimate?

The word "intimate" can be several parts of speech depending on how it is used:

* Adjective: This is the most common usage. It describes something close, personal, or private.

* Example: "They shared an intimate moment."

* Verb: It can mean to hint at or suggest something indirectly.

* Example: "He intimated that he was leaving."

* Noun: It refers to a very close friend or confidant.

* Example: "She is my closest intimate."

So, the part of speech of "intimate" depends on the context.
